Description

Do you want your $10,000 road bike to look even cooler?
Do you want your to look like bike pro, even if your leg can only hold 150 W for an hour?

 

I offer a simple race number plate solution.
Just 3D-print it in PETG (or any material you prefer).

Installation requires one M5 bolt and one nut (same bolt used as the 50 different carbon bottle-cages you bought)
A thread length of at least 15 mm is recommended.

Depending on your printer nozzle, filament, and print settings, you may need to adjust the spacer height.
After that, simply print a number sticker and it’s ready to use (or just write on it).

 

Update:

There are two version

Theoretically speaking tight version should match all rail perfectly if they match the saddle rail standard

But due to some saddle rail is a bit taller than others for some reason, you can use the loose version
